Question cul de sac biopsy

I need help with a cpt code for a cul de sac biopsy done during a TAH. Please help!

Cul de sac is Pouch of Douglas; it is nothing but the fold of peritoneum, on the abdominal cavity side -an extension of the peritoneal cavity between the rectum and back wall of the uterus in the female human body.

For biopsy, look for peritoneal biopsy/pelvic peritoneal biopsy. Remember it is not retro peritoneal structure.
